Jai Narayan Vyas University (JNVU), Jodhpur, has begun the UG admission process for the 2026-27 session. Students seeking admission to undergraduate courses can submit their applications online through the university’s admission porta.

Jai Narayan Vyas University (JNVU), Jodhpur, has opened online registration for undergraduate programs for the academic session 2026-27 across multiple faculties. The online registration process began on May 15, 2026, and will continue until May 25, 2026, without late fee. Candidates can also apply until June 1, 2026, with an additional late fee. The admission process is based on the National Education Policy 2020 (NEP 2020) and includes Apprenticeship Embedded Degree Programme (AEDP) options.
The Jai Narayan Vyas University offers undergraduate programs across eight faculties including Arts, Social Science, Education, Commerce, Management, Science, Engineering, and Economic Sciences. Affiliated colleges and constituent institutions like Kamala Nehru Women's College and Evening Studies Institute are also part of the admission process. All programs are three-year or four-year courses with multiple entry-exit options as per NEP 2020 guidelines.

JNVU UG Admission 2026-27 Important Dates
| Event | Date |
| Online Registration Start | May 15, 2026 |
| Last Date (Without Late Fee) | May 25, 2026 |
| Last Date (With Late Fee) | June 1, 2026 |
| Admission Portal | jnvuiums.in |
| Counselling Process | To be announced |
| Classes Commencement | To be announced |
Application Process and Requirements
Candidates must apply online through the official JNVU admission portal at jnvuiums.in. After filling the online application form, candidates do not need to submit hard copies to the faculty or department. For NEP 2020-based programs, applicants must select their major subject preferences during the application process. The university will conduct counselling considering both subject preferences and merit scores for major subject allocation.
The minor subject allocation will be done after major subject determination based on candidate preferences and merit. Candidates are advised to use their own mobile numbers and bank account details during online application to avoid payment-related issues. In case of any technical difficulties, candidates can contact the university at jnvucare@gmail.com or call 7610874976 during office hours (10:00 AM to 5:00 PM on working days).
